概述
本文对 tpwalletdapp 项目进行技术与商业全方位分析,覆盖防越权访问、未来科技趋势、行业前景、全球化智能支付、代币分配与分布式系统架构,并给出可落地建议。
一、防越权访问(Authorization)
核心目标是确保只有被授权主体能调用敏感接口或签名交易。建议的分层策略:
- 智能合约层:采用最小权限原则,使用基于角色的访问控制(RBAC)与基于属性的访问控制(ABAC)相结合;在合约中对 msg.sender、tx.origin(避免使用)与签名恢复(ecrecover)做严格校验;引入 timelock、多签(Gnosis Safe 或阈值签名)保护关键操作。合约升级需使用多方同意与治理流程防止管理员越权。
- 钱包/客户端层:使用本地权限隔离,区分交易签名权限与展示权限;对敏感操作弹窗、二次确认、多因素(PIN、指纹)与社交恢复设计。实现会话管理、一次性签名(one-time nonce/ticket)与防重放机制。
- 后端/网关层:鉴权使用短时 JWT 或能力凭证(capability token),并在链下服务中实施最小权限原则、请求速率限制和行为异常检测。对跨域调用实施严格 CORS 与 CSRF 防护。
- 审计与溯源:所有关键操作上链或写入不可篡改日志;链下日志需具备可验证哈希链,便于事后审计与合规取证。
二、分布式系统架构(架构设计要点)
推荐采用混合链上/链下架构:
- 存储分层:把经常访问、低价值的数据放在链下高速数据库(分片或分区化),把关键状态与结算上链;使用 Merkle proofs 或 zk-proofs 验证链下数据的完整性。
- 可扩展性:支持 Layer2(zk-rollup、Optimistic Rollup)以降低手续费与提高吞吐;对跨链需求使用桥或IBC标准,注意桥的安全性与去中心化程度。

- 服务拆分:网关/API 层、签名服务(可用 MPC/HSM)、交易池、indexer/事件流、清算结算服务独立部署,方便水平扩展与容错。
- 数据一致性与容灾:多地域部署、读写分离、容错复制(Raft/Paxos/Tendermint 或基于云的 managed DB),事件驱动架构(Kafka/NSQ)实现最终一致性与重试机制。
- 可观测性:集中化日志、分布式追踪(OpenTelemetry)、指标监控与告警、自动恢复策略。
三、代币分配与经济设计
合理的代币分配应兼顾激励、治理与长期生态健康:建议示例分配(可根据项目定位调整)
- 社区与生态激励:30%(空投、合作伙伴、生态资助与流动性挖矿)
- 团队与顾问:15%(分期线性或阶梯式解锁,建议 2-4 年锁定期并逐步释放)
- 基金会/储备:20%(用于长期运营、安全应急与跨国合规)
- 私募/公募与流动性:20%(市场流动性、交易所上架)
- 奖励与安全赏金:5%(漏洞赏金、黑客补偿)
- 社区治理池:10%(DAO 提案执行资金)
关键原则:明确代币经济模型(通缩 vs 通胀)、交易手续费分配(销毁、回购或分成)、治理代币与效用代币的权责分离,以及明确锁仓/线性解锁方案以防抛售压力。
四、全球化智能支付(商业与合规)
要成为真正的全球智能支付平台,tpwalletdapp 需要处理多货币、多合规、多渠道接入:
- 法币通道:与多国支付服务提供商(PSP)、本地银行与支付网关集成,支持本地入金/出金方案;设计合规的 KYC/AML 流程与可证明的隐私保护。
- 汇率与结算:集成实时 FX、动态费用计算、对冲策略以降低波动风险。
- SDK 与轻量化集成:提供跨平台 SDK(移动、浏览器、嵌入式)与标准化 API,使商户和 DApp 快速接入。支持离线签名、微支付、流媒体计费(pay-per-use)。
- 隐私与合规平衡:对个人支付数据使用隐私技术(零知识证明、同态加密或 Mpc),同时满足当地监管的可追溯性需求。
- 本地化与用户体验:支持多语言、多文化支付习惯、可用性测试、以及应对不同国家的法定假日、交易时段差异。
五、未来科技趋势与路径建议
- Layer2 与跨链互操作:随着交易量增长,zk-rollups、validium 与跨链协议将成为标配。项目应早期布局跨链桥与跨域安全审计。
- 帐户抽象(Account Abstraction):支持智能账户、代付 Gas、社会恢复将显著改善钱包 UX。
- 零知识与隐私计算:在支付隐私与合规之间取得平衡,采用 zk 技术做最小化信息披露验证。

- MPC 与阈签名:提高私钥管理安全、支持企业级托管与多方签名结算场景。
- AI 与智能风控:用机器学习做反欺诈、异常检测与合规自动化审查;同时 AI 可优化费率与路由选择。
- CBDC 与法币数字化:与央行数字货币的互操作性会改变支付清算路径,需提前建立合规对接能力。
六、行业前景与竞争策略
智能钱包 + 支付是区块链落地的重要入口之一。短中期市场机遇主要在跨境支付、微支付、内容付费与游戏内支付。竞争来自传统 PSP、大型钱包(MetaMask、Coinbase Wallet)与基础链生态。差异化策略:
- 聚焦特定垂直(如跨境电商、游戏、IoT 计费)先建立样板客户;
- 提供企业级合规与托管服务,结合 MPC/HSM 获得机构客户信任;
- 打造轻量 SDK 与插件生态,降低商户接入门槛。
七、落地与安全实践建议
- 强制执行代码审计、自动化安全扫描与形式化验证(对关键合约)。
- 建立持续的漏洞赏金计划与应急响应流程。
- 把关键私钥托管到 HSM 或采用阈签方案,并支持硬件钱包。
- 设计可回滚与治理的升级路径(避免中央化管理员滥用)。
结语
tpwalletdapp 若能在权限控制与分布式架构上做足安全与可扩展设计,同时在代币经济、合规与全球化支付通道上保持灵活性,将具备成为跨境与多场景智能支付基础设施的条件。技术与合规并行、生态激励与长期储备平衡,是长期成功的关键。
评论
EvanZ
逻辑清晰,分层防护和代币分配建议实用,期待白皮书落地版。
小明
对跨链与zk的重视很到位,建议补充具体合规国家列表和费率模型。
Crypto猫
多地域部署与HSM/MPC的建议非常重要,尤其对于机构客户。
张琪
文章把安全和商业结合得很好,希望看到更多关于支付SDK的设计示例。